Chinaunix

标题: 請問這個echo的命令是錯在哪邊? [打印本页]

作者: goddesschi    时间: 2014-08-24 14:56
标题: 請問這個echo的命令是錯在哪邊?
volume2= ` echo "$volume" `
echo "volume2=$volume2"
  1. ./autod3.test.sh: line 164: 3:命令找不到
复制代码
紅色的部分改成以下就可以了
  1. volume2=$volume
复制代码
但是我不很清楚為什麼腳本無法判斷上面哪行紅色的指令
是echo不能這樣用嗎?但是在CLI可以直接執行的啊
  1. goddesschi@host:~/rt/test$ volume=2
  2. goddesschi@host:~/rt/test$ echo "$volume"
  3. 2
复制代码

作者: goddesschi    时间: 2014-08-24 15:12
我知道為什麼了!!!

變量定義的等號後不能有空格,我沒注意到這點
作者: prcardin    时间: 2014-08-25 11:32
能自我发现,不错




欢迎光临 Chinaunix (http://bbs.chinaunix.net/) Powered by Discuz! X3.2